Law: Lenz's Law

The direction of the induced current in a circuit is such that the magnetic field produced by the induced current opposes the change in the magnetic flux that induces the current; equivalently, "the direction of the induced emf or induced current in a circuit is such that it opposes the change in magnetic flux which produces it." The direction of induced emf is the same as that of induced current. This law is based on the law of conservation of energy.
Illustration with a bar magnet:

  • When a magnet approaches a coil, an anti-clockwise current is induced in the coil.
  • When a magnet is taken away from a coil, a clockwise current is induced in the coil.
